Output b873566f6a92c6fc6159ac4159d92b5a0f0b20ee252264d386518527a4caf9ea:72

value
1062882
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d5296df8169296ddbdb68156a7aac53a8b53ef0ec23b3ef6eebed2370d12d879
address
bc1p655km7qkj2tdm0dks9t202k982948mcwcganaahwhmfrwrgjmpus9rzcg7
transaction
b873566f6a92c6fc6159ac4159d92b5a0f0b20ee252264d386518527a4caf9ea
spent
true